Abstract
This paper elaborates the topic of observer-based non-fragile mixed passivity and H∞ control for stochastic Markovian jump system with mode-dependent time-varying delays and uncertain parameters via quantized measurements. Improved sufficient conditions are acquired via constructing a mode-dependent Lyapunov–Krasovskii (L–K) functional and using the free-weight matrix technique. A suitable observer-based non-fragile feedback controller is provided to guarantee stochastic stability of the closed-loop system. Two examples including an electrical RLC circuit are presented to illustrate the correctness of the proposed approach in this paper.
